Six of the best for Audi A1 in 2011

The Audi A1 its sixth top accolade of 2011 when it topped the Small Hatchback category at the inaugural Honest John Awards in London on 19th May 2011.

When reviewing the A1, Honest John commented that: “The quality and style that Audi has been able to bring to the small car market, along with great handling, means the Audi A1 is a cut above its competitors and makes this highly desirable yet cheap-to-run hatchback a great choice.”

The A1’s Small Hatchback award from Honest John joins the prestigious Car of the Year and Supermini of the Year awards from What Car? magazine, the Fleet World’s Best Small Car award, Best Small Hatchback from Parkers New Car Awards and Best Luxury Small Car from the CarBuyer Awards.

The AA choose Ford Transit for the road ahead

A recent order of several hundred Ford Transit vans, by the AA has meant that Ford now provides over 50% of the company’s breakdown and recovery vehicles.

The AA is more than doubling the 247 Ford Transits ordered in 2010 with The AA roadside rescue fleet gaining 450 new Transit vans.  A further 50 will support the AutoWindshields division, which already operates a 100 per cent Ford Transit fleet.

Sarah Dopson, AA fleet manager, said: “The order of 500 vans is in recognition of the quality and performance of the Ford Transit. The Transit meets all our requirements for affordable running costs and is the best vehicle for the job.  The 500 Transits currently on order could rise by the end of the year.”
